One thing I forgot to mention in my first post: my reason for deciding between the CL 80 and the V 30 was power handling -- I'm nervous about going down to a 25 or 30 watt rated speaker running off of a pair of 7591s, which I think are capable of dissipating about 20 watts each. Otherwise I might seriously consider something along the lines of a Greenback for the amp. But I was looking to go at least 50 watts of handling on the speaker just to play it safe. If the amp were 2-12 it would be a completely different ballgame.

Funny thing is that the original Jensen doesn't look like all that meaty of a speaker in terms of power -- the number stamped on the rim looks like either "C12-B" or "C12-8" (hard for me to make out the last character, as the ink slightly runs off the edge of the frame). But it has a fairly small magnet that doesn't appear to be enough for the volume that this amp seems to be capable of generating. I'm replacing it mainly because I don't want to damage it, due to its age. Mabye Ampeg undersized it thinking that this GU-12 was going to be a "practice" amp used at lower volumes mostly, or just out of cost issues. (?)
